摘要: 后缀数组加上二分。(其实单调栈也行,二分也是因为其单调性) 首先,我们如果利用two pointers的思想来看,从lf出发,rt不断往前面跳转,公共子串长度为min lcp(lf,rt),当且仅当lf到rt之间,字串出现在了n/2个主串时候停止。 那么这个时候如果rt再往下走,依然满足题意,但同时 阅读全文
posted @ 2019-12-05 22:15 LORDXX 阅读(212) 评论(0) 推荐(0) 编辑
摘要: 题目出的挺好的,数学知识较多。虚拟rk:801 A.Creating a Character 题意:给出力量和敏捷两个属性,现在给出技能点数,在必须使用完技能点数的情况下,有多少种情况,力量属性严格大于敏捷。 wa了4次。 细节蛮多的。可以推导出来 (力量 敏捷)+技能点数/2 点在敏捷上的技能点数 阅读全文
posted @ 2019-12-05 19:49 LORDXX 阅读(451) 评论(0) 推荐(0) 编辑